CCW today is not CCW yesterday. i ran CCW for years. i dont run CCW now
finspeed, you found out the issues
jongbloed, ryan there is a friend, good stuff, not cheap
fikse well..... most here know my feel about that company.
BBS... if you have to ask.. you just dont understand it. support jamie.
forgeline very good high qty stuff
GMG i do not know what they have one, but the old stuff i have seen are really well done
HRE... aint on my car for a reason and it's not cost
